metalline

/məˈtælɪn/

Definitions

1. adjective

Relating to or resembling metal, especially in appearance or color.

“The metalline finish on the car’s body made it stand out on the road.”

2. noun

A substance or material with a metallic appearance or properties.

“The metalline deposits in the mine were rich in minerals.”

3. noun

A line or mark resembling a metal edge or border.

“The metalline edge on the painting added a touch of elegance to the artwork.”
